  • Abstract
    Tubed RC and SRC short columns are special kinds of concrete filled tubular columns but the steel tube does not pass through the beam–column connection and is shorter than concrete core. In areas that suffered earthquakes, the short columns are vulnerable to brittle shear failure. TRC and TSRC short columns are widely used in bridges, high-rise buildings and large factories. So it is important to investigate the behaviors and approaches to improve the ductility of these kind of columns. The aim of this study is to develop a nonlinear finite element model (FEM) for TRC and TSRC short columns and to compare the results with those experimentally captured. Depending on the FEM results, the elastic–plastic method was used to analyze the stress status of the steel tube. A modified ACI design method is adopted to calculate the nominal shear strength of TRC and TSRC short columns based on the FEM and analysis results.
